Primary Teaching Assistant - Randstad Education

Location: Haywards Heath, West Sussex
Contract Type: Full-Time, Term-Time Only, Monday to Friday 8:30am - 3:30pm

Salary: Competitive, based on experience

Are you passionate about education and looking to make a real difference in the lives of young learners? Randstad Education is partnering with a network of excellent schools across Haywards Heath to offer exciting opportunities for Primary Teaching Assistants.

About the Role:

As a Primary Teaching Assistant, you will play a key role in supporting the learning and development of primary school students. Working alongside dedicated teachers, you will help create an engaging and inclusive classroom environment where every child can thrive. Whether assisting in classroom activities, providing one‑on‑one support, or guiding small groups, your contribution will be vital to student success.

Benefits:
  • Competitive Pay: Enjoy a salary that reflects your experience and contribution.
  • Flexible Hours: Full-time and part-time options available to suit your schedule.
  • Professional Development: Opportunities for training and career progression.
  • Supportive Environment: Work within a collaborative, nurturing school community.
  • Variety of Roles: Access to a wide network of schools across Haywards Heath.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Work closely with class teachers to deliver engaging lessons.
  • Provide one‑on‑one or small group support to students needing additional help.
  • Assist with classroom management and help maintain a positive learning environment.
  • Support children with special educational needs (SEN) when required.
  • Prepare and organise teaching materials and resources.
  • Contribute to school activities, events, and parent meetings as needed.
Requirements:
  • Experience working with children, preferably in a primary school setting.
  • A patient, caring, and supportive approach to working with young learners.
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ills.
  • Flexibility, adaptability, and a positive attitude.
  • Relevant qualifications in education or childcare are advantageous but not essential.
  • A comm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children (enhanced DBS required).
